crop size sensor is smaller than FF sensor
Aps-c is only 40% of FF
The same focal length eg 24mm on APS-c looks like zoom-in compared with FF
To make it easy to understand, we add a multiplier factor to the focal length.
APS-C on Canon is 1.6x
ie. 24mm on APS-c = 24mm x 1.6 on FF = 38.4mm on FF
note that physically no change on focal length, but just to let ppl who used to the FF or 135 system easier to make reference to it
Exact expression shall be, angle of view of 24mm on APS-c = angle of view of 38.4mm on FF

With 24mm on FF you get an angle of view of 84 degrees which is considered "wide angle". With the same 24mm on 1.6x crop factor sensor body such as the 7D it becomes 24mm * 1.6 roughly = 38mm in which the angle of view will be less than 84 degrees and may fall under the "wide angle" threshold of about 70 degrees (?).

It is not necessarily true that only FF camera like 5D or 1Ds can take wide angle shot. In fact, it depends on the combination of lens and camera you use. Despite the image quality in this discussion, a 1.6x camera with 10-16 EFS lens will give you an equivlent 16mm wide shot while a FF camera with 16-35 EF lens will also give a 16mm wide shot. However, you only need to pay around $10K for the 1.6x camera combination while the FF set will easily set you back at $30K+.
You can look at the specification of different camera and they will stated the crop factor like 1x, 1.3x, 1.5x, 2x, etc. Please noted that only 1x is considered as FF while others are crop cam.
